Church in a water park?
Posted on 10. Aug, 2009 by Chris in Blog
Yes, the rumors are true, we do church every year at a water park. One service for everyone. And right after, people swim and play for free. You may find it curious. You may find it insane. But here’s the thing, God never intended the church to hide in a building. The early churches were part of a community and a gathering spot. And in the summer, in Brentwood, where do people hang out, if not the water park?
So we do service there every year. But that’s not the best part. The best part is this: we baptize people in those pools. Anyone. Everyone. If you haven’t been part of a baptism service where people decide, on the spot, that they want to get baptized, there’s nothing like it. This year we doubled the number of people that had signed up in advance. It was awesome!
